引言
随着虚拟现实(VR)技术的不断发展,越来越多的用户希望能够获得更加沉浸式的体验。在VR环境中,逼真的材质表现是提升沉浸感的关键因素之一。本文将深入探讨如何利用VR技术打造逼真的砖墙材质,以实现更加沉浸式的虚拟体验。
砖墙材质的基础原理
1. 贴图纹理
砖墙材质的逼真度很大程度上取决于其纹理。高质量的砖墙纹理可以模拟出砖块的形状、颜色、质感以及磨损等细节。
贴图纹理制作步骤:
- 采集真实砖墙图片:通过摄影或扫描获取真实砖墙的高清图片。
- 处理纹理:使用图像处理软件对采集到的图片进行处理,包括调整亮度、对比度、饱和度等,以及去除噪点和修复破损部分。
- 创建纹理贴图:将处理后的图片分割成多个部分,以便在3D模型上应用。
2. 法线贴图
法线贴图可以模拟出砖墙的凹凸感,增加材质的立体感。
法线贴图制作步骤:
- 获取法线信息:使用法线映射工具从真实砖墙图片中提取法线信息。
- 调整法线强度:根据需要调整法线的强度,以控制凹凸感。
- 应用法线贴图:将法线贴图应用到3D模型上。
3. 光照和阴影
光照和阴影是营造真实感的重要手段。在VR环境中,合理的光照和阴影处理可以使砖墙材质更加逼真。
光照和阴影处理步骤:
- 设置光照环境:根据场景需求设置合适的光照环境,包括光源位置、强度和颜色。
- 模拟光照效果:使用光照贴图和阴影贴图模拟真实光照效果。
- 调整光照强度和阴影效果:根据实际情况调整光照强度和阴影效果,以达到最佳的真实感。
VR砖墙材质的实现
1. 3D建模
使用3D建模软件创建砖墙模型,包括砖块的形状、大小和排列方式。
3D建模步骤:
- 设计砖块形状:根据实际砖墙的形状设计砖块模型。
- 创建砖块模型:使用建模工具创建砖块模型。
- 排列砖块:将砖块模型按照实际排列方式组合成完整的砖墙模型。
2. 材质应用
将前面提到的贴图纹理、法线贴图等应用到砖墙模型上。
材质应用步骤:
- 创建材质:在3D软件中创建砖墙材质。
- 应用纹理和法线贴图:将贴图纹理和法线贴图应用到材质上。
- 调整材质参数:根据需要调整材质的透明度、反射率等参数。
3. 渲染优化
为了提高VR环境的流畅度,需要对砖墙材质进行渲染优化。
渲染优化步骤:
- 降低分辨率:适当降低贴图和模型分辨率,以减少渲染负担。
- 使用LOD技术:根据场景距离和观察角度使用LOD(Level of Detail)技术,降低远离镜头的物体细节。
- 优化光照和阴影:减少复杂的光照和阴影计算,以提高渲染效率。
总结
通过以上步骤,我们可以打造出逼真的砖墙材质,从而提升VR环境的沉浸感。在实际应用中,还需要不断优化和调整,以达到最佳效果。随着VR技术的不断发展,相信未来我们将能够体验到更加逼真、沉浸的虚拟世界。
